Q) Why did you decide to come back for a second year to Costa Rica?

A) My first year I felt “stuck” in many aspects of my life, at a crossroads of sorts.  I was soon going to be launching my last child and we would be empty nesters, what was that going to look like? I was getting that restless feeling at work, should I go for a promotion?  I am Respiratory Therapist at a Level 1 Trauma center and while I love my work and my patients, caregiving can take a toll.  I’ve had some health issues that I wanted to receive treatments from the bodywork specialists/healers that are in residence at Pura Vida. 

They are truly gifted! I had such a great trip the first year but wasn’t sure I could swing going the next year because of time and money considerations.  Then “life happened” and I felt that I HAD to go.   It is an amazing gift to yourself to take a break from all the stress and distractions in your life and take the opportunity to nourish yourself, connect with your Pura Vida sisters and with ourselves.  It’s the most powerful feeling I’ve ever experienced and hard to explain to someone who wasn’t there.  Being open and vulnerable can be scary but the love and support you get in return is truly heart warming.  By returning for a subsequent year, I was able to build on my experience and take it to another level and to really grow.
